Product
Description
The Model A-1 Dry Pendent Sprin-
klers are designed for use in special
applications such as freezing environ-
ments or in conditions where sedi-
ment or foreign material might accu-
mulate in ordinary drop nipples.
The Model A-1 is Listed by FM for
use as a standard sprinkler in accor-
dance with FM Loss Prevention Data
Sheets and current NFPA 13 Stan-
dards. The spacing, deflector dis-
tances and associated installation cri-
teria shall be in accordance with
these standards.
Operation: A fusible alloy is sealed
into a bronze center strut by a stain-
less steel ball. When the alloy melts
at its rated temperature, the ball is
forced down, releasing the strut and
allowing the seat of the sprinkler to
fall away. This action causes a guide
tube contained within the barrel of the
dry sidewall to reposition itself,
releasing ball bearings holding the cap
(plunger) in place at the other end of
the dry sidewall barrel. The cap
(plunger) is then discharged from the
barrel assembly, out the open sprin-
kler, followed by discharge of water.

The Central A-1 Flush & Extended Dry Pendent Sprinklers are Factory Mutual Approved for
use in Light Hazard and Ordinary Hazard Occupancies. Central A-1 Recessed Dry Pendent
Sprinklers are Factory Mutual Approved for use in Light Hazard only. The FM Approvals for
Ordinary Hazard Occupancies is limited to wet pipe sprinkler systems and preaction systems
qualifying as wet pipe systems.
